Abstract
BACKGROUND Vaginal foreign bodies represent a clinical and diagnostical challenge in pediatric gynecology. Several case reports, case series and retrospective studies have been published, highlighting rare or complex cases. A comprehensive systematic review is lacking. METHODS Published English-language articles on vaginal foreign objects in patients aged 16 years and younger, with full-text availability were included. Articles on adult patients and patients with an object migrating from the abdominal cavity into the vagina were excluded. RESULTS Out of the 215 screened articles 75 were included, comprising a total of 522 patients. The age ranged from 6 months to 16 years, with an average of 6 years and 3 months. The presenting symptoms were documented in 340 patients, with the two most common being vaginal bleeding (n = 172) and vaginal discharge (n = 134). Toilet paper or tissue was the most common object, in 155 out of 447 patients. Ultrasonography was the most utilized diagnostic method, with a sensitivity of 79.9 %. Radiography showed more false-negative than true-positive results, with a sensitivity of 33.3 %. Complications were reported in 35 patients. Evidence of sexual abuse was found in a small group of 16 patients. Vaginoscopy under sedation was the most frequently used therapeutic approach. CONCLUSION A swift and accurate diagnosis is crucial, with clinical examination and ultrasonography playing pivotal roles. Vaginoscopy is the gold standard for definitive diagnosis and therapy. Attention should be given to a potential context of sexual abuse.

Abstract
BACKGROUND The prevalence of Müllerian anomalies (MA) among patients with congenital solitary functioning kidney (SFK) is not well defined. A delay in diagnosis of obstructive MA can increase the risk of poor clinical outcomes. This study describes the prevalence of MA in patients with congenital SFK. METHODS A retrospective review was performed of patients within the Nationwide Children's Hospital system with ICD9 or ICD10 diagnostic codes for congenital SFK defined as either unilateral renal agenesis (URA) or multicystic dysplastic kidney (MCDK) and confirmed by chart review. Patients with complex urogenital pathology were excluded. Renal anomaly, MA, reason for and type of pelvic evaluation, and age of diagnosis of anomalies were evaluated. RESULTS Congenital SFK occurred in 431 girls due to URA (209) or MCDK (222). Pelvic evaluation, most commonly by ultrasound for evaluation of abdominal pain or dysmenorrhea, occurred in 115 patients leading to MA diagnosis in 60 instances. Among 221 patients ages 10 years and older, 104 underwent pelvic evaluation and 52 were diagnosed with an MA of which 20 were obstructive. Isolated uterine or combined uterine and vaginal anomalies were the most common MA. MA were five-fold more common in patients with URA compared to MCDK. In 75% of patients, the SFK was diagnosed prior to the MA. CONCLUSIONS The prevalence of MA in patients with congenital SFK was 24% among those age 10 years or older, and 38% were obstructive. This justifies routine screening pelvic ultrasound in girls with congenital SFK to improve early diagnosis.

Abstract
The vaginal microbiota of the queen (i.e., female cat) has never been described using culture independent methods. The objectives of the present research were to describe the vaginal microbiota of healthy domestic shorthair queens using both 16S rRNA sequencing and culture, and to assess the effects of age, living environment, and reproductive season on its composition. Thirty queens undergoing elective ovariectomy were included in the study. The vaginal samples were collected just before surgery, from animals under general anaesthesia. Two consecutive mini-swabs were introduced in the queens' vaginal tract. A preliminary study with 10 healthy queens aimed to negate sampling order's effect. Two consecutive samples for sequencing (5 queens, 10 swabs) and culture (5 queens, 10 swabs) were collected, confirming a match (100 % in culture, Bray-Curtis P = 0.96 in sequencing). The experiment included 20 queens that were prospectively grouped based on age (prepubertal N = 10, adult N = 10), living environment (indoor N = 10, outdoor N = 10), and time of the year, whether during the reproductive season (N = 10) or during seasonal anoestrous (N = 10). Bacteria were identified through metataxonomic analysis, amplifying the V1-V2 regions of 16S rRNA gene, and through standard culture followed by MALDI-TOF MS. The feline vaginal microbiota is dominated by Proteobacteria, Firmicutes, Bacteroidota, and Actinobacteria. Escherichia-Shigella, Streptococcus, and Pasteurella were the most abundant genera. Although culture underestimated bacterial richness and diversity compared to sequencing, Escherichia and Streptococcus were the most isolated bacteria. No bacterial growth was observed in 15 % of samples (N = 3/20), whereas growth of one or two bacterial species was observed in 64.7 % (N = 11/17) and 35.3 % (N = 6/17) of cases, respectively. No differences in terms of alpha (Kruskal-Wallis rank sum test P = 0.65) and beta diversity (Bray-Curtis, Unweighted and Weighted UniFrac analyses P > 0.5) were observed. Although a difference in alpha diversity based on phylogenetic tree (P = 0.02) was detected between indoor and outdoor queens. In conclusion, mixed and monoculture of Escherichia coli, Streptococcus canis, Staphylococcus felis, and Enterococcus spp. are normal findings within the cat vagina. Age and reproductive season do not influence the feline vaginal microbiota, whereas further research is needed to elucidate the role of the living environment.

Abstract
BACKGROUND Rhabdomyosarcoma (RMS) of the vagina in postmenopausal women is an extremely rare malignant tumor that was originally described as a unique group of soft tissue sarcomas originating from primitive mesenchymal cells. It was first reported in postmenopausal women in 1970, and fewer than 50 postmenopausal patients have been reported to date. CASE SUMMARY A 68-year-old multiparous female was admitted to the hospital on October 11, 2023, with the chief complaint of a mass causing vaginal prolapse with incomplete urination that had persisted for 4 months. The vaginal mass was approximately the size of a pigeon egg; after lying down, the vaginal mass retracted. Complete resection was performed, and vaginal pleomorphic RMS was diagnosed based on pathology and immunohistochemical staining features. The patient is currently undergoing chemotherapy. The present study also reviewed the clinical, histological, and immunohistochemical features and latest treatment recommendations for vaginal RMS. Any abnormal vaginal mass should be promptly investigated through pelvic examination and appropriate imaging. The current initial treatment for vaginal RMS is biopsy and primary chemotherapy. CONCLUSION When surgery is planned for vaginal RMS, an organ-preserving approach should be considered.

Abstract
Metastasis of renal cell carcinoma (RCC) to the vaginal wall has rarely been reported in the literature. We present a case of a 48-year-old who was found to have a solitary RCC metastasis at the vaginal wall, five years following radical nephrectomy. This case is noteworthy because this late presentation is unique, with prior reports of synchronous metastasis or metastasis within two years of nephrectomy, highlighting the need to consider metastatic RCC to the vagina a possibility even many years after treatment.

Abstract
STUDY OBJECTIVE Vaginal stenosis can be acquired as a result of vaginal graft-vs-host disease (GVHD) in patients who have undergone hematopoietic stem cell transplant (HSCT). Little data exist to guide the management of vaginal GVHD, particularly in adolescent and young adult patients. The objective of this study was to detail the management of vaginal stenosis with lysis of adhesions and vaginal stent placement in 3 young patients with vaginal GVHD. METHODS A retrospective chart review was done for 3 patients with vaginal GVHD causing vaginal stenosis with hematometrocolpos. All 3 were treated using vaginal stent placement. Additionally, a literature review was conducted through PubMed and Google Scholar to identify 21 case reports (with a total of 35 patients) of menstrual obstruction due to GVHD. RESULTS Obstructive vaginal stenosis secondary to vaginal GVHD occurred in our patients at ages 15, 16, and 24 years. Resolution of hematocolpos was obtained with lysis of vaginal adhesions with vaginal stent placement in all patients, with varying regimens of systemic and topical hormones, topical corticosteroids, and dilator therapy. DISCUSSION Vaginal stenosis secondary to vaginal GVHD should be considered in patients with a history of allogeneic HSCT presenting with amenorrhea, especially those with a diagnosis of primary ovarian insufficiency. The use of vaginal stents, along with postoperative medical and dilator management as appropriate, may prevent re-stenosis, although more information is needed regarding the efficacy of treatments.

Abstract
Advanced maternal age during pregnancy is associated with increased risk of vaginal tearing during delivery and maladaptive postpartum healing. Although the underlying mechanisms of age-related vaginal injuries are not fully elucidated, changes in vaginal microstructure may contribute. Smooth muscle cells promote the contractile nature of the vagina and contribute to pelvic floor stability. While menopause is associated with decreased vaginal smooth muscle content, whether contractile changes occur before the onset of menopause remains unknown. Therefore, the first objective of this study was to quantify the active mechanical behavior of the murine vagina with age. Further, aging is associated with decreased vaginal elastin content. As such, the second objective was to determine if elastic fiber disruption alters vaginal contractility. Vaginal samples from mice aged 2-14 months were used in maximum contractility experiments and biaxial extension-inflation protocols. To evaluate the role of elastic fibers with age, half of the vaginal samples were randomly allocated to enzymatic elastic fiber disruption. Contractile potential decreased and vaginal material stiffness increased with age. These age-related changes in smooth muscle function may be due, in part, to changes in microstructural composition or contractile gene expression. Furthermore, elastic fiber disruption had a diminished effect on smooth muscle contractility in older mice. This suggests a decreased functional role of elastic fibers with age. Quantifying the age-dependent mechanical contribution of smooth muscle cells and elastic fibers to vaginal properties provides a first step towards better understanding how age-related changes in vaginal structure may contribute to tissue integrity and healing. Abstract
This study aimed to analyze the human papillomavirus (HPV) genotype distribution in a large cohort of high-grade vaginal intraepithelial neoplasia (VaIN) (vaginal HSIL, VaIN2/3) patients from two Italian referral centers. We included all patients with histologically confirmed VaIN2/3 from the Department of Surgical Sciences, Sant'Anna Hospital, University of Torino, Torino, Italy, and Ospedale Maggiore della Carità, Novara, Italy, between 2003 and 2022. After the histological evaluation of formalin-fixed paraffin-embedded samples, we performed HPV genotyping with VisionArray HPV Chip 1.0. We detected HPV DNA in 94.4% of VaIN2/3 (168/178), with HPV 16 as the most prevalent genotype, accounting for 51.8% of all infections, 41.2% of VaIN2 and 77.6% of VaIN3 cases. Other frequent genotypes were HPV 58 (8.3%, 10.9% of VaIN2 and 2.0% of VaIN3), HPV 73 (5.4%, 5.0% of VaIN2 and 6.1% of VaIN3), and HPV 31 (5.4%, 6.7% of VaIN2 and 2.0% of VaIN3). 73.2% of VaIN2/3 had a single HPV genotype infection and 26.8% a multiple infection (20.8% a double infection, 4.8% a triple infection, and 1.2% a quadruple infection). Single infection was more frequently present in VaIN3 than VaIN2 (81.6% vs. 69.8%). 69.1% of single infections and 73.3% of multiple infections had one or more genotypes covered by nine-valent HPV vaccine. HPV vaccination is expected to have a large impact on reducing the incidence of vaginal intraepithelial neoplasia.

Abstract
OBJECTIVE Vaginal carcinoma is a rare malignancy accounting for 1-2% of all gynecological cancers. Surgery has a limited role, while definitive radiotherapy-chemotherapy followed by interventional radiotherapy is considered a valid alternative. The aim of the TRIDENT (TRImodal DEfinitive invasive vagiNal carcinoma Treatment) pilot study was to report the results of a modern standardized trimodal protocol treatment consisting of image guided definitive radiotherapy-chemotherapy followed by image guided interventional radiotherapy in terms of safety and efficacy. METHODS Between January 2019 and December 2021, we analyzed 21 consecutive patients with primary vaginal cancer who had received radiotherapy-chemotherapy followed by interventional radiotherapy. The primary study endpoint was local control, and secondary endpoints were metastasis free survival, overall survival, and rate and severity of acute and late toxicities. RESULTS 14 patients had FIGO (International Federation of Gynecology and Obstetrics) stage II, five patients had stage III, and two had stage IVB disease. Median total external beam radiotherapy dose for the tumor was 45 Gy. Median total dose on positive nodes was 60 Gy. Median total dose for interventional radiotherapy was 28 Gy over four high dose rate fractions to achieve between 85 and 95 Gy equivalent dose, in 2 Gy fractions (EQD2)α/β10, to the high risk clinical target volume, and 60 Gy EQD2α/β10 to the intermediate risk clinical target volume. All patients received weekly platinum based chemotherapy. Median follow-up was 20 months (range 10-56 months). Two year actuarial local control, metastasis free survival, and overall survival rate were 79.4%, 90.5%, and 79.4%, respectively. In terms of acute toxicity, there were no grade 4 events and only one acute grade (G) 3 toxicity (skin). Only vaginal stenosis (G3) was documented 12 months after therapy due to late toxicity. CONCLUSIONS In this study, definitive radiotherapy-chemotherapy followed by interventional radiotherapy was a safe and effective treatment modality for primary vaginal cancer.

Abstract
OBJECTIVES This study investigated the relationship between Denonvilliers' fascia (DF) and the pelvic plexus branches in women and explored the possibility of using the DF as a positional marker in nerve-sparing radical hysterectomy (RH). METHODS This study included eight female cadavers. The DF, its lateral border, and the pelvic autonomic nerves running lateral to the DF were dissected and examined. The pelvis was cut into two along the mid-sagittal line. The uterine artery, deep uterine veins, vesical veins, and nerve branches to the pelvic organs were carefully dissected. RESULTS The nerves ran sagitally, while the DF ran perpendicularly to them. The rectovaginal ligament was continuous with the DF, forming a single structure. The DF attached perpendicularly and seamlessly to the pelvic plexus. The pelvic plexus branches were classified into a ventral part branching to the bladder, uterus, and upper vagina and a dorsal part branching to the lower vagina and rectum as well as into four courses. Nerves were attached to the rectovaginal ligament and ran on its surface to the bladder ventral to the DF. The uterine branches split from the common trunk of these nerves. The most dorsal branch to the bladder primarily had a common trunk with the uterine branch, which is the most important and should be preserved in nerve-sparing Okabayashi RH. CONCLUSION The DF can be used as a marker for nerve course, particularly in one of the bladder branches running directly superior to the DF, which can be preserved in nerve-sparing Okabayashi RH.

Abstract
Molossus molossus is an insectivorous molossid bat that is important in the control of nocturnal insects. It is the nominal and the most representative species of the family. However, there are few studies about its reproduction. Thus, this study aimed to evaluate variations of its female reproductive organs during the different reproductive phases. Twenty adult females, divided into four sample groups (non-reproductive, early and advanced pregnancy and lactation), were submitted to morphological and morphometric analyses. Results show that the female reproductive system of M. molossus is composed of ovaries, a short bicornuate uterus, slightly convoluted uterine tubes and vagina. The system presents a distinct morphofunctional asymmetry, with a marked dextro-dominance. The right ovaries of all analyzed groups (NON, P1, P2, and LAC) showed follicles at different stages of development, a large number of interstitial glands and a small, but persistent corpus luteum. Ovulation is simple, unilateral and preferential, occurring exclusively in the right ovary. Follicular development in the left ovary usually does not pass the secondary stage. Implantation is fundic and preferential, occurring exclusively in the right uterine horn. The placenta is formed with two distinct chorioallantoic portions, one diffuse endotheliochorial, which covers the entire uterine cavity and regresses in the final stages of pregnancy, and the principal discoidal hemochorial portion, formed in the implantation site. The uterine cervix presents a pseudostratified epithelium, while the vagina has a little keratinized stratified epithelium, which does not accentually vary in the different reproductive stages, but can disrupt and shed in some cases.

Abstract
Primary enteric type adenocarcinomas of the vagina are extremely rare. We present a 63-year-old woman who had a polypoid mass localized to the distal vagina. The lesion was composed of a columnar glandular cell proliferation with focal cribriforming, reminiscent of tubular adenoma. Immunohistochemical stains were notable for expression of enteric markers (CDX2 and KRT20), as well as negativity for Mullerian markers (PAX8, ER, and PR), diffuse expression for p16, and positivity for high-risk HPV mRNA expression. Ultimately, a diagnosis of vaginal primary HPV-associated enteric type adenocarcinoma was rendered for this unusual lesion. To our knowledge, no prior cases of HPV-associated enteric type adenocarcinomas of the vagina have been described before.

Abstract
Malignant primary melanoma of the vagina (PMV) is a rare type of non-cutaneous melanoma often discovered in postmenopausal women. PMV has a very aggressive disease course and a poor prognosis. The best course of treatment is not presently agreed upon. In this report, we describe the case of a 68-year-old woman presenting with a malignant PMV and its subsequent management. The patient presented with right vaginal pain, abnormal vaginal bleeding and a new vaginal mass. A PET scan identified a 28 × 38 mm hypermetabolic vaginal lesion, without nodal involvement or distant metastasis. A posterior exenteration type 2B was performed, including the anal mucosa. Sentinel lymph node dissection, vaginal and rectal resection as well as a terminal colostomy were also carried out. Final staging was FIGO stage III and T4bN1. Four months later, the patient presented with a recurrent vaginal bleed and intra-vaginal induration. Imaging revealed loco-reginal recurrence at the site of the primary malignancy with countless metastases. The patient opted for palliative care given the early disseminated recurrence and her multiple comorbidities. We review the treatment options for PMV, mainly the importance of surgery as the mainstay of treatment as well as the interest of adding checkpoint inhibitor immunotherapy or targeted therapy to the treatment plan. We also summarize the characteristics of PMV and its main prognostic factors.

Abstract
The adherens junctions (AJs) maintain the epithelial cell layers' structural integrity and barrier function. AJs also play a vital role in various biological and pathological processes. AJs perform these functions through the cadherin-catenin adhesion complex. This study investigated the presence, cell-specific localization, and temporal distribution of AJ components such as classical type I cadherins and beta-catenin in the cow cervix and vagina during the estrous cycle. Immunohistochemistry and Western blot analysis results demonstrated that beta-catenin and epithelial (E)-, neural (N)-, and placental (P)-cadherins are expressed in the cow cervix and vagina during the estrous cycle. These adhesion molecules were localized in the membrane and cytoplasm of the ciliated and non-ciliated cervical cells and the stratified vaginal epithelial cells. Positive immunostaining for P-, N-cadherin, and beta-catenin was also observed in the vascular endothelial cells of the cervical and vaginal stroma. Quantitative immunohistochemistry examinations revealed that in the cervical and vaginal epithelia, P-cadherin's optical density values (ODv) were the highest; in contrast, the N-cadherin ODv were the lowest. The ODv of P-cadherin and beta-catenin in the cervical epithelium and E-cadherin in the vagina were significantly higher in the luteal phase versus the follicular phase of the estrous cycle. Furthermore, the ODv of P-cadherin, N-cadherin, and beta-catenin in the cervix's central and peripheral epithelial regions were different during the estrous cycle. These findings indicate that classical cadherins and beta-catenin in the cervix and vagina exhibit cell- and tissue-specific expression patterns under the influence of estrogen and progesterone hormones during the estrous cycle.

Abstract
INTRODUCTION The objectives of this video are to provide a brief overview of Müllerian agenesis, discuss a case of partial vaginal agenesis with a functional uterus, and present the steps of a staged McIndoe procedure for the creation of a neovagina and utero-neovaginal unification. METHODS We give an overview of Mayer-Rokitansky-Küster-Hauser syndrome, and review its incidence, clinical presentation, diagnostic evaluation, and treatment options. We present the case of a 23-year-old woman with partial vaginal agenesis, and her clinical course through conservative management with hormonal suppression and dilator therapy leading up to urogynecological surgical treatment. We describe a staged surgical approach that highlights the value of cystoscopy and laparoscopy to better delineate our patient's anatomical variations. Additionally, a mini-laparotomy and placement of an intrauterine Malecot catheter allowed for the drainage of prominent hematometra, relief of menstrual outflow obstruction, and epithelialization of a tract between the uterus and the planned neovaginal space. Ultimately, a neovagina was created using a staged McIndoe technique, leading to utero-neovaginal unification and unobstructed menses. CONCLUSION In conclusion, our approach should be considered a feasible option for anatomical restoration via the creation of a neovagina in patients with Müllerian anomalies, even in the presence of a functional uterus.

Abstract
Müllerian duct anomalies include a wide variety of developmental abnormalities involving the female reproductive system, many of which are not adequately represented by the current classification system used in the United States. Diagnosis can be made with imaging, but initial evaluation first requires a thorough physical exam. A 19-year-old female received a pelvic MRI for evaluation of a Müllerian duct anomaly following an abnormal pelvic exam. Imaging demonstrated a single uterine cavity which divides into 2 distinct cervices and vaginas. The patient received a hysteroscopic resection of her vaginal septum. This type of anomaly is extremely rare and associated clinical outcomes of potential infertility or complications with vaginal delivery are uncertain. Use of a more comprehensive classification system for Müllerian duct anomalies may assist with identification and research of such rare subtypes.

Abstract
Superficial myofibroblastoma is a rare benign mesenchymal tumor that presents a challenge in accurate preoperative diagnosis because of its overlapping radiological and histological features. A 27-year-old woman presented with a history of increasing abdominal girth over the prior year and pelvic mass for 1 month. Imaging confirmed the presence of a giant well-circumscribed cystic-solid tumor involving both the extraperitoneal pelvis and vagina. After exploration and excision, superficial vaginal myofibroblastoma was diagnosed pathologically. The patient underwent surgical excision and had no postoperative complications at the 1-month follow-up. Imaging features and clinical reasoning can aid in differentiating superficial myofibroblastoma from more aggressive entities or malignant tumors and guide suitable and appropriate surgical approaches.

Abstract
Primary vaginal sarcoma is a rare disease entity, reported in less than 3% of cases of vaginal cancers. We report the observation of a patient treated at the regional oncology center of Oujda in Morocco who is presented with a non-metastatic primary vaginal leiomyosarcoma of 20 cm. The treatment consisted of neoadjuvant chemotherapy, followed by hemostatic surgery with tumor resection limits, reinforced by radiotherapy and then a surgical resection with a tumor resection taking away the infiltrated part of the anterior face of the lower rectum and the realization of a left iliac colostomy whose resected tumor part limits were healthy. At present, the patient is 4 years of follow-up without locoregional or distant recurrence.

Abstract
There have been few studies concerning an association between unexplained recurrent pregnancy loss (RPL) and the microbiome. A recent study including 67 patients demonstrated that an increase in Ureaplasma species in the endometrium raised the risk of miscarriage with an euploid karyotype. While endometrial sampling is invasive, cervicovaginal sampling is not. We compared vaginal and cervical microbiomes with a 16 S ribosomal RNA sequence between 88 patients with unexplained RPL and 17 healthy women with no history of miscarriage. We prospectively assessed risk factors for maternal colonization at a subsequent miscarriage without an aneuploid karyotype in patients. Cervicovaginal bacteria were dominated by Lactobacillus iners, Gardnerella vaginalis, Atopobium vaginae and Bifidobacterium breve in Japanese population. The proportions of Delftia and unknown bacteria in the cervix were significantly higher in patients with RPL than in controls. Streptococcus, Microbacterium, Delftia, Anaerobacillus and Chloroplast in the cervix were significantly higher in patients with a history of chorioamnionitis compared to the controls. The abundance of Cutibacterium and Anaerobacillus in the cervix was significantly higher in patients who had subsequently miscarried compared to those who gave birth. The miscarriage rate in patients with higher proportions of both Cutibacterium and Anaerobacillus (66.7%, 2/3) was significantly greater than that of patients who lacked these bacteria (9.2%, 6/65, adjusted odds ratio 16.90, 95% confidence interval 1.27-225.47, p = 0.032). The presence of certain bacteria could be a predictor of subsequent miscarriage without an aneuploid karyotype. The cervicovaginal microbiome might be useful for investigating a possible cause of RPL.

Abstract
Smooth muscle cells contribute to the mechanical function of various soft tissues, however, their contribution to the viscoelastic response when subjected to multiaxial loading remains unknown. The vagina is a fibromuscular viscoelastic organ that is exposed to prolonged and increased pressures with daily activities and physiologic processes such as vaginal birth. The vagina changes in geometry over time under prolonged pressure, known as creep. Vaginal smooth muscle cells may contribute to creep. This may be critical for the function of vaginal and other soft tissues that experience fluctuations in their biomechanical environment. Therefore, the objective of this study was to develop methods to evaluate the contribution of smooth muscle to vaginal creep under multiaxial loading using extension - inflation tests. The vaginas from wildtype mice (C57BL/6 × 129SvEv; 3-6 months; n = 10) were stimulated with various concentrations of potassium chloride then subjected to the measured in vivo pressure (7 mmHg) for 100 s. In a different cohort of mice (n = 5), the vagina was stimulated with a single concentration of potassium chloride then subjected to 5 and 15 mmHg. A laser micrometer measured vaginal outer diameter in real-time. Immunofluorescence evaluated the expression of alpha-smooth muscle actin and myosin heavy chain in the vaginal muscularis (n = 6). When smooth muscle contraction was activated, vaginal creep behavior increased compared to the relaxed state. However, increased pressure decreased the active creep response. This study demonstrated that extension - inflation protocols can be used to evaluate smooth muscle contribution to the viscoelastic response of tubular soft tissues.

Abstract
Bacterial vaginosis due to Gardnerella vaginalis (GV) is one of the main causes of preterm birth. Antimicrobial function of the cervical glands prevents ascending pathogen infection. This study investigated the effect of GV on the cervical gland cells. We examined the correlation between GV and neutrophil elastase in the cervical mucous obtained from pregnant women's clinical samples. Culture supernatants (sup) of GV and Lactobacillus crispatus (LC) were added to human immortalized cervical gland cells (EndoCx). Quantitative reverse transcription PCR (RT-qPCR) and enzyme-linked immunosorbent assay (ELISA) were used to examine the effects on the production of antimicrobial peptides (AMPs), secretory leukocyte peptidase inhibitor (SLPI), and Elafin. mRNA microarray analysis revealed the expression profile of GV-exposed EndoCx. Moreover, the antimicrobial activity of Elafin against LC and GV was investigated. In the clinical samples, neutrophil elastase was increased in the GV-positive cervical mucous. In an in vitro assay, RT-qPCR and ELISA showed that GV-sup enhanced the secretion of Elafin, but not SLPI, from EndoCx, whereas LC-sup did not. mRNA microarray assay and ELISA results demonstrated that GV-sup enhanced the proinflammatory pathway and interleukin (IL)- 8 secretion from EndoCx as well as cell adhesion and tight junction pathways. Moreover, GV-sup directly enhanced Elafin and IL-8 secretion from the cervical gland cells. In the GV-abundant vaginal flora, IL-8 level increased the neutrophil elastase activity and Elafin inhibited the elastase activity to protect from tissue damage and infection. Thus, the balance of IL-8-induced neutrophil and Elafin-induced antiprotease activities may be crucial in preterm labor.

Abstract
PURPOSE This study aimed to develop hyaluronic acid (HA)-based, retinoic acid (RA)-containing nanomicelles and to investigate the effects of these newly developed nanomicelles on regeneration of the vaginal epithelium and aquaporin 3 (AQP3) expression in a murine menopause model. MATERIALS AND METHODS The HA-based, RA-loaded nanomicelles were developed, and the RA-loading rate, encapsulation efficiency, and hydrodynamic diameter were measured. Female BALB/c mice (8 weeks; n=30) were divided into control and experimental groups. Menopause was established in the experimental group by removing both ovaries. The experimental group was further divided into an ovariectomy group, an HA-C18 vehicle group, and an HA-C18-RA group (2.5 µg per mouse); vaginal administration of HA-C18 or HA-C18-RA was performed once daily. After 4 weeks of treatment, murine vaginal tissue was removed, and histological analysis was performed. RESULTS Three drug-loaded nanomicelles were synthesized: the RA content in HA-C18-RA-10, HA-C18-RA-20, and HA-C18-RA-30 was 3.13%, 2.52%, and 16.67%, respectively, and the RA encapsulation efficiency was 95.57%, 83.92%, and 93.24%, respectively. In the experimental versus control group, serum estrogen levels were significantly reduced, and the vaginal mucosal epithelial layer was significantly thinner. After 4 weeks of treatment, the thickness of the vaginal mucosal epithelial layer and AQP3 expression was increased in the HA-C18-RA group compared with the HA-C18 vehicle group. CONCLUSIONS The newly developed HA-based nanomicelles containing RA resulted in vaginal epithelial recovery and increased AQP3 expression. The results may contribute to the development of functional vaginal lubricants or moisturizers for the treatment of vaginal dryness.

Abstract
The vagina is an essential part of the female reproductive system and offers many potential benefits over conventional drug delivery, including a large surface area for drug absorption, relatively low enzymatic activity, avoiding first-pass effects, and ease of administration. The vaginal mucosal cavity is an effective route for administering therapeutic agents that are intended both for local and systemic administration. The present review provides a comprehensive overview of recent trends and developments in vaginal drug delivery. Marketed formulations and products under clinical study are also reviewed. Various novel vaginal delivery systems have been studied in recent years as effective tools for delivering a range of therapeutic agents to the vagina. These systems offer numerous benefits, including sustained delivery, improved bioavailability, effective permeation, and higher efficacy. The recent focus of the scientific community is on the development of safe and efficient drug delivery systems, such as nanoparticles, microparticles, vesicular systems, vaginal rings, microneedles, etc., for vaginal application. Various factors, such as the physicochemical properties of the drugs, the volume and composition of the vaginal fluid, the pH of the vaginal fluid, the thickness of the vaginal epithelium, and the influence of sexual intercourse may influence the release of drugs from the delivery system and subsequent absorption from the vaginal route. To date, only a limited number of in vivo studies on novel vaginal DDS have been reported. Additionally, drug release kinetics under varying vaginal environments is also not well understood. More research is needed to ensure the suitability, biocompatibility, and therapeutic effectiveness of novel DDS for vaginal delivery. Although numerous strategies and interventions have been developed, clinical translation of these systems remains a challenge. The toxicity of the carrier system is also an important consideration for future clinical applications.

Abstract
BACKGROUND Streptococcus agalactiae or group B Streptococcus (GBS) asymptomatically colonizes the genitourinary tracts of up to 30% of pregnant women. Globally, GBS is an important cause of neonatal morbidity and mortality. GBS has recently been linked to adverse pregnancy outcomes. The potential interactions between GBS and the vaginal microbiome composition remain poorly understood. In addition, little is known about the vaginal microbiota of pregnant Egyptian women. RESULTS Using V3-V4 16S rRNA next-generation sequencing, we examined the vaginal microbiome in GBS culture-positive pregnant women (22) and GBS culture-negative pregnant women (22) during the third trimester in Ismailia, Egypt. According to the alpha-diversity indices, the vaginal microbiome of pregnant GBS culture-positive women was significantly more diverse and less homogenous. The composition of the vaginal microbiome differed significantly based on beta-diversity between GBS culture-positive and culture-negative women. The phylum Firmicutes and the family Lactobacillaceae were significantly more abundant in GBS-negative colonizers. In contrast, the phyla Actinobacteria, Tenericutes, and Proteobacteria and the families Bifidobacteriaceae, Mycoplasmataceae, Streptococcaceae, Corynebacteriaceae, Staphylococcaceae, and Peptostreptococcaceae were significantly more abundant in GBS culture-positive colonizers. On the genus and species levels, Lactobacillus was the only genus detected with significantly higher relative abundance in GBS culture-negative status (88%), and L. iners was the significantly most abundant species. Conversely, GBS-positive carriers exhibited a significant decrease in Lactobacillus abundance (56%). In GBS-positive colonizers, the relative abundance of the genera Ureaplasma, Gardnerella, Streptococcus, Corynebacterium, Staphylococcus, and Peptostreptococcus and the species Peptostreptococcus anaerobius was significantly higher. The Kyoto Encyclopedia of Genes and Genomes (KEGG) pathways related to the metabolism of cofactors and vitamins, phosphatidylinositol signaling system, peroxisome, host immune system pathways, and host endocrine system were exclusively enriched among GBS culture-positive microbial communities. However, lipid metabolism KEGG pathways, nucleotide metabolism, xenobiotics biodegradation and metabolism, genetic information processing pathways associated with translation, replication, and repair, and human diseases (Staphylococcus aureus infection) were exclusively enriched in GBS culture-negative communities. CONCLUSIONS Understanding how perturbations of the vaginal microbiome contribute to pregnancy complications may result in the development of alternative, targeted prevention strategies to prevent maternal GBS colonization. We hypothesized associations between inferred microbial function and GBS status that would need to be confirmed in larger cohorts.

Abstract
Background Menopause is a stage in woman's life that some women experience in middle age and some at a younger age (premature menopause). Low levels of ovarian hormones, during menopause can lead to various complications. Menopause is one of the factors that can affect a woman's sexual function. Objective The present study was conducted to compare the effect of licorice vaginal cream and estrogen vaginal cream on the sexual function of postmenopausal women. Materials and Methods In this randomized clinical trial study, 82 postmenopausal women who were referred to health centers in Ilam, Iran from July to November 2020 were randomly divided into 2 groups (n = 41/each). One group was given estrogen vaginal cream 2%, and the other vaginal licorice cream 2%. Participants used the 2 medications for 14-day periods each. We used the finite randomization method. Data collection questionnaires, including a demographic information questionnaire before treatment and a female sexual function index questionnaire were completed before, one month after the medication, and 2 months after using the medication. Results The mean score of sexual function in the licorice group was 17.86 ± 4.37 and increased to 20.31 ± 4.63 at the end of the study. The mean score of sexual function in the estrogen group was 17.14 ± 3.99 and increased to 22.97 ± 5.09 at the end of the study (p = 0.015). Conclusion The effect of estrogen vaginal cream on the sexual function of postmenopausal women was greater than licorice vaginal cream.

Abstract
The surfaces of human internal organs are lined by a mucus layer that ensures symbiotic relationships with commensal microbiome while protecting against potentially injurious environmental chemicals, toxins, and pathogens, and disruption of this layer can contribute to disease development. Studying mucus biology has been challenging due to the lack of physiologically relevant human in vitro models. Here we review recent progress that has been made in the development of human organ-on-a-chip microfluidic culture models that reconstitute epithelial tissue barriers and physiologically relevant mucus layers with a focus on lung, colon, small intestine, cervix and vagina. These organ-on-a-chip models that incorporate dynamic fluid flow, air-liquid interfaces, and physiologically relevant mechanical cues can be used to study mucus composition, mechanics, and structure, as well as investigate its contributions to human health and disease with a level of biomimicry not possible in the past.

Abstract
OBJECTIVE The study of Hanwoo (Korean native cattle) has mainly been focused on meat quality and productivity. Recently the field of microbiome research has increased dramatically. However, the information on the microbiome in Hanwoo is still insufficient, especially relationship between vagina and feces. Therefore, the purpose of this study is to examine the microbial community characteristics by analyzing the 16S rRNA sequencing data of Hanwoo vagina and feces, as well as to confirm the difference and correlation between vaginal and fecal microorganisms. As a result, the goal is to investigate if fecal microbiome can be used to predict vaginal microbiome. METHODS A total of 31 clinically healthy Hanwoo that delivered healthy calves more than once in Cheongju, South Korea were enrolled in this study. During the breeding season, we collected vaginal and fecal samples and sequenced the microbial 16S rRNA genes V3-V4 hypervariable regions from microbial DNA of samples. RESULTS The results revealed that the phylum-level microorganisms with the largest relative distribution were Firmicutes, Actinobacteria, Bacteroidetes, and Proteobacteria in the vagina, and Firmicutes, Bacteroidetes, and Spirochaetes in the feces, respectively. In the analysis of alpha, beta diversity, and effect size measurements (LefSe), the results showed significant differences between the vaginal and fecal samples. We also identified the function of these differentially abundant microorganisms by functional annotation analyses. But there is no significant correlation between vaginal and fecal microbiome. CONCLUSION There is a significant difference between vaginal and fecal microbiome, but no significant correlation. Therefore, it is difficult to interrelate vaginal microbiome as fecal microbiome in Hanwoo. In a further study, it will be necessary to identify the genetic relationship of the entire microorganism between vagina and feces through the whole metagenome sequencing analysis and meta-transcriptome analysis to figure out their relationship.

Abstract
BACKGROUND AND PURPOSE Metastatic and incurable cancers of the gynaecological tract (FGTC) represent a major global health burden. Systemic treatment has modest efficacy and radiotherapy is often used for local symptoms. This study combines experience from two large UK centres in palliative radiotherapy for gynaecological cancers. MATERIALS AND METHODS Pooled data from two major centres was analysed. Advanced FGTC patients who received at least one fraction of palliative radiotherapy to the pelvis between 2013 and 2018 were included. Data collected included demographic and tumour details, radiotherapy dose fractionation and details of previous and subsequent treatment. Response was defined in terms of toxicity, symptomatic response and survival. Comorbidities were recorded using a modified ACE 27 score which is adjusted for the presence of uncontrolled FGTC in all the patients. RESULTS A total of 184 patients were included for treatment response and toxicity; survival data was available for 165 patients. Subjective response in pre-radiotherapy symptoms was documented in 80.4%. Grade 3 or worse gastrointestinal, urinary and other (vomiting, fatigue, pain) toxicity incidence was 2.2%, 3.8%, and 2.7% respectively. No statistically significant correlation between the prescribed EQD210 and symptom control or toxicity was seen. 1 year overall survival was 25.1% (median 5.9 months). Absent distant metastases, completion of the intended course of radiotherapy, response to radiotherapy, and receipt of further lines of treatment were independent prognostic factors. CONCLUSION Palliative radiotherapy is effective for symptoms of advanced FGTC with low toxicity. The absence of a dose response argues for short low dose palliative radiotherapy schedules to be used.

Abstract
OBJECTIVE Group B Streptococcus (GBS) infection remains to datey, without peripartum prophylaxis, the most common cause of vertically transmitted perinatal bacterial infection in the Western world. It is estimated that the prevalence of asymptomatic pregnant women with GBS in our country ranges between 10 and 20.5%, but there are few studies in this regard. With this research, we tried to establish the rate of pregnant women colonized by GBS at the recto-vaginal level at the time of delivery and to evaluate the validity of our strategy for the identification of pregnant women with GBS. METHODS A 290 women sample representative of pregnant population from the province of Jaén was randomly selected and the presence or absence of GBS in the recto-vaginal microbiota was determined on the day of delivery. Subsequently, a retrospective analysis was made, case by case, in order to establish whether the screening techniques applied during pregnancy had been able to correctly identify the state of GBS colonization at the time of delivery. Statistical techniques were applied to perform a descriptive sample analysis, which was complemented with a case-by-case concordance analysis for the two GBS determinations made over time for each subject (repeated observations over time on individuals from the same cohort). RESULTS The rate of pregnant women carrying GBS at the recto-vaginal level at the time of delivery was 23.10. CONCLUSIONS In our province, the rate of pregnant women with GBS at the time of delivery is higher than previously reported in the literature. Furthermore, our screening strategy during pregnancy could misclassify one of each eight women, causing one in sixteen GBS carriers to not be adequately identified.

Abstract
BACKGROUND Myeloid sarcoma (MS), including isolated and leukaemic MS, is an extramedullary myeloid tumour. MS can involve any anatomical site, but MS of the female genital tract is rare, with the ovaries and uterine body and cervix being the most commonly seen sites. Involvement of the vagina and vulva is extremely rare.
CASE SUMMARY We report a rare case of MS with involvement of the vulva and vagina and massive infiltration of the pelvic floor. A 26-year-old woman presented with a vulvar mass, irregular vaginal bleeding and night sweats. Magnetic resonance imaging demonstrated an ill-defined, irregular vulvovaginal mass with massive involvement of the paravaginal tissue, urethra, posterior wall of the bladder, and pelvic floor. The signal and enhancement of the huge mass was homogeneous without haemorrhage or necrosis. Positron emission tomography/computed tomography showed high fluorodeoxyglucose uptake by the mass. Peripheral blood count detected blast cells. Vulvovaginal mass and bone marrow biopsies were performed, and immunohistochemistry confirmed the diagnosis of acute myeloid leukaemia (M-2 type, FAB classification) and vulvovaginal MS. The patient was treated with induction chemotherapy followed by allogeneic haematopoietic stem cell transplantation, and achieved complete remission. A systemic review of the literature on vulvovaginal MS was conducted to explore this rare entity’s clinical and radiological features.
CONCLUSION Vulvovaginal MS is extremely rare. Diagnosis of vulvovaginal MS can only be confirmed histopathologically. Even though its clinical and imaging presentations are nonspecific, MS should be considered in the differential diagnosis of a newly developed T2-hyperintense, homogeneously enhanced vulvovaginal mass, especially in a patient with suspected haematological malignancy.

Abstract
OBJECTIVE To describe the clinicopathological features and differential diagnoses of 15 cases of superficial myofibroblastoma, a rare mesenchymal tumor involving the lower female genital tract. METHODS The clinicopathological data and immunohistochemical findings were retrospectively analyzed in 15 cases of superficial myofibroblastoma. Meanwhile, a systematic literature review was conducted. RESULTS The age of patients ranged from 34 to 73 years (median, 49 years). Most patients presented with nodular or polypoid masses ranging in size from 0.4 cm to 6.5 cm. Twelve tumors were located in the vagina, two in the vulva, and one in the cervix. Microscopically, the tumor was located in the subepithelial tissue, with a clear boundary and without capsule on the surface. The tumor cells were spindle, oval, stellate or wavy, and arranged in various architectural patterns of reticular, fascicular, wavy and disorderly patterns. There were no obvious cellular atypia and mitotic figures. Thin collagen fibers and thin-walled vessels could be observed in all cases. Most cases were diffusely and strongly reactive to Vimentin (12/12), Desmin (14/15), ER (15/15) and PR (13/14). Variable immunoreactivity for CD34 (8/15), Caldesmon (2/8), SMA (4/14) and CD99 (4/5) were observed. The tumors showed a low Ki67 proliferative index (≤5 %). Follow-up information was available in 10 patients and there was no evidence of recurrence or metastasis. CONCLUSIONS Superficial myofibroblastoma is a rare benign tumor that originates from the hormone-sensitive, subepithelial mesenchymal tissue of the lower female genital tract, and should be differentiated from other mesenchymal tumors.

Abstract
Background Vaginal microbiota and its potential contribution to preterm birth is under intense research. However, only few studies have investigated the vaginal microbiota in later stages of pregnancy or at the onset of labour. Methods We used 16S rRNA gene amplicon sequencing to analyse cross-sectional vaginal swab samples from 324 Finnish women between 37–42 weeks of gestation, sampled before elective caesarean section, at the onset of spontaneous labour, and in pregnancies lasting ≥41 weeks of gestation. Microbiota data were combined with comprehensive clinical data to identify factors associated with microbiota variation. Findings Vaginal microbiota composition associated strongly with advancing gestational age and parity, i.e. presence of previous deliveries. Absence of previous deliveries was a strong predictor of Lactobacillus crispatus dominated vaginal microbiota, and the relative abundance of L. crispatus was higher in late term pregnancies, especially among nulliparous women. Interpretation This study identified late term pregnancy and reproductive history as factors underlying high abundance of gynaecological health-associated L. crispatus in pregnant women. Our results suggest that the vaginal microbiota affects or reflects the regulation of the duration of gestation and labour onset, with potentially vast clinical utilities. Further studies are needed to address the causality and the mechanisms on how previous labour, but not pregnancy, affects the vaginal microbiota. Parity and gestational age should be accounted for in future studies on vaginal microbiota and reproductive outcomes. Abstract
BACKGROUND Inflammatory bowel disease (IBD) is common in women of childbearing years, and active IBD during pregnancy is associated with increased rates of preterm delivery and low-birth-weight newborns. Changes in the vaginal microbiome have been associated with preterm delivery. We aimed to determine the taxonomic composition of the vaginal microbiota at 3 time points during pregnancy in a population of women with IBD. METHODS Participants were recruited from the patient registry of the Preconception and Pregnancy IBD Clinic at Royal University Hospital in Saskatoon, Canada. Self-collected vaginal swabs were obtained from patients at each trimester. Microbiota profiles were created by cpn60 amplicon sequencing. RESULTS We characterized the vaginal microbiota of 32 pregnant participants with IBD (33 pregnancies) during each trimester. A total of 32 of 33 pregnancies resulted in a live birth with 43.8% (n = 14 of 32, 2 missing) by caesarean section; 2 of 32 were preterm. Microbiota compositions corresponded to previously described community state types, with most participants having microbiota dominated by Lactobacillus crispatus. In 25 of 29 participants in which samples were available for more than 1 time point, there was no change in the community state type over time. Prevalence of Mollicutes (Mycoplasma and/or Ureaplasma) was significantly higher in pregnant participants with IBD than in a previously profiled cohort of 172 pregnant women without IBD who delivered at term. CONCLUSIONS The vaginal microbiome of participants with IBD was stable throughout pregnancy. Prevalence of Mollicutes, which has been associated with preterm delivery, warrants further study in this patient group.

Abstract
This article provides an update of the recent developments in mesenchymal tumors of lower genital tract. We focus on the characterization of recurrent molecular events in certain genital stromal tumors, for instance angiomyofibroblastomas and superficial myofibroblastomas. Moreover, fusions involving Tyrosine-kinases receptors (NTRK, FRFR1, RET, COL1A1-PDGFB) have been demonstrated in an emerging group of mesenchymal tumors characterized by a fibrosarcoma-like morphology and a predilection for uterine cervix of premenopausal women. We also cover the topic of smooth muscle tumors of the lower genital tract, which can be now classified using the same diagnostic criteria than their uterine counterpart..

Abstract
PURPOSE Female sexual response involves a complex interplay between neurophysiological mechanisms and the nitric oxide (NO)-mediated relaxation of clitoris and vagina. The aim of this study was to evaluate sex steroids regulation of the relaxant pathway in vagina, using a validated animal model. METHODS Subgroups of OVX Sprague-Dawley rats were treated with 17β-estradiol, testosterone, or testosterone and letrozole, and compared with a group of intact animals. Masson's trichrome staining was performed for morphological evaluation of the distal vaginal wall, in vitro contractility studies investigated the effect of OVX and in vivo treatments on vaginal smooth muscle activity. RNA from vaginal tissue was analyzed by semi-quantitative RT-PCR. RESULTS Immunohistochemical analysis showed that OVX induced epithelial and smooth muscle structural atrophy, testosterone and testo + letrozole increased the muscle bundles content and organization without affecting the epithelium while 17β-estradiol mediated the opposite effects. In vitro contractility studies were performed on noradrenaline pre-contracted vaginal strips from each experimental group. Acetylcholine (0.001-10 µM) stimulation induced a concentration-dependent relaxation, significantly reduced by NO-synthase inhibitor L-NAME and by guanylate cyclase inhibitor ODQ. OVX resulted in a decreased responsiveness to acetylcholine, restored by testosterone, with or without letrozole, but not by 17β-estradiol. OVX sensitivity to the NO-donor SNP was higher than in the control. Vardenafil, a PDE5 inhibitor, enhanced SNP effect in OVX + testosterone as well as in control, as supported by RNA expression analysis. CONCLUSIONS Our study demonstrates that testosterone improves the NO-mediated smooth muscle vaginal cells relaxation confirming its role in maintaining the integrity of muscular relaxant machinery.

Abstract
Malignant mesenchymal tumors of the female genital tract are uncommon gynecological cancers, particularly in the vagina. They are typically aggressive and often relapse, both locally and at distant sites. The treatment of choice for primary tumors is surgical excision as they are generally refractory to chemotherapy and radiotherapy. We describe the case of a vaginal leiomyosarcoma in a 43-year-old woman who presented with abnormal genital bleeding and discharge. The tumor was excised but recurred locally after just 11 months. It was removed by hysterectomy with double adnexectomy and partial vaginal excision.

Abstract
Smooth muscle fibers within the vagina, as well as the nerve fibers that contribute to their control mechanisms, are important for the maintenance and alteration of vaginal length and tone. Vaginal smooth muscle (VaSM) is typically described as being arranged into two distinct concentric layers: an inner circular muscular layer and an outer longitudinal muscular layer. However, the distribution of VaSM oriented in the longitudinal direction (LD) and circumferential direction (CD) has never been quantified. In this study, tissue clearing and immunohistochemistry were performed so that the VaSM, and surrounding nerves, within whole rat vaginas ([Formula: see text]) could be imaged without tissue sectioning, preserving the three-dimensional architecture of the organs. Using these methods, the vagina was viewed through the full thickness of the muscularis layer, from the distal to the proximal regions. The VaSM orientation in the proximal and distal regions and the VaSM content along the LD and CD were quantified. Additionally, a qualitative assessment of vaginal nerves was performed. When compared using a permuted version of the Watson [Formula: see text] test, the orientation of VaSM in the proximal and distal regions were found to be significantly different in 4 of the 6 imaged rat vaginas ([Formula: see text]). While the distal vagina contained a similar amount of VaSM oriented within [Formula: see text] of the LD and within [Formula: see text] of the CD, the proximal vagina contained significantly more VaSM oriented towards the LD than towards the CD. Nerve fibers were found to be wavy, running both parallel and perpendicular to vascular and non-vascular smooth muscle within the vagina. Micro-structural analyses, like the one conducted here, are necessary to understand the physiological function and pathological changes of the vagina.

Abstract
Female Müllerian anomalies are the result of failure of formation, fusion or resorption of the Müllerian ducts and are relatively common, with a prevalence of 5.5-7.0% in the general population. While some of these anomalies are asymptomatic, those presenting with obstruction require accurate identification for optimal clinical management including potential surgical treatment. MRI is a useful adjunct to sonography in the evaluation of Müllerian anomalies, typically allowing a more complete characterization of the malformation. Technical aspects, embryologic concepts and controversies regarding classification systems are highlighted in this review. Several Müllerian anomalies are discussed and illustrated in more detail utilizing various cases with pelvic MRI studies.

Abstract
The conception of how the immune system is organized has been significantly challenged over the last years. It became evident that not all lymphocytes are mobile and recirculate through secondary lymphoid organs. Instead, subsets of immune cells continuously reside in tissues until being reactivated, e.g., by a recurring pathogen or other stimuli. Consequently, the concept of tissue-resident immunity has emerged, and substantial evidence is now available to support its pivotal function in maintaining tissue homeostasis, sensing challenges and providing antimicrobial protection. Surprisingly, insights on tissue-resident immunity in the barrier tissues of the female reproductive tract are sparse and only slowly emerging. The need for protection from vaginal and amniotic infections, the uniqueness of periodic tissue shedding and renewal of the endometrial barrier tissue, and the demand for a tailored decidual immune adaptation during pregnancy highlight that tissue-resident immunity may play a crucial role in distinct compartments of the female reproductive tract. This review accentuates the characteristics of tissue-resident immune cells in the vagina, endometrium, and the decidua during pregnancy and discusses their functional role in modulating the risk for infertility, pregnancy complications, infections, or cancer. We here also review data published to date on tissue-resident immunity in the male reproductive organs, which is still a largely uncharted territory.

Abstract
The anterior vaginal wall is subject to many diseases, such as pelvic organ prolapse. The pathophysiology of this illness is multifactorial, and as such, structural components of the vagina are involved. Furthermore, it is more prevalent in older women. There is a lack of data in the literature regarding the extracellular matrix components of the vaginal wall and its changes with aging. The work presented herein aims to perform a stereological study of the extracellular matrix in young and old women. It was observed a decrease of the volumetric density of smooth muscle (45.5 ± 3.2 % and 32.8 ± 5.8 % for the G1 and G2 samples, respectively) and an increase of collagen and elastic fibers with age (35.9 ± 2.1 % and 54.1 ± 5.9 % for the G1 and G2, respectively) in the mucosa of the vaginal wall. These results could help to better understand the pathophysiology of pelvic organ prolapse concerning the aging process.

Abstract
Our aim was to compare zinc transporter (ZnT/SLC30A, and ZIP/SLC39A) expression between pre- and postmenopausal women in human vaginal tissues. Zinc transporter families are responsible for the maintenance of intracellular zinc concentrations. Zinc has significant effects on the extracellular matrix composition. Vaginal wall biopsies were obtained from seven premenopausal and seven postmenopausal women. mRNA expression of twenty-four zinc transporters was determined by quantitative real-time PCR. Zinc transporter expression at the protein level was assessed by immunohistochemistry. Student's t test and Mann-Whitney U test were used to compare data. ZnT4 and ZnT9 mRNA expression were significantly lower in postmenopausal women compared with premenopausal women (mean ± SD mRNA expression in relative units, 96.43 ± 140.61 vs. 410.59 ± 304.34, p = 0.03 and 0.62 ± 0.39 vs. 1.13 ± 0.31, p = 0.02). In addition, ZIP2, ZIP3, and ZIP6 mRNA expressions were significantly lower in postmenopausal women compared with premenopausal women (mean ± SD mRNA expression in relative units, 1.11 ± 0.61 vs. 2.29 ± 1.20, p = 0.04; 2.32 ± 1.90 vs. 15.82 ± 12.97, p = 0.02 and 1.10 ± 0.80 vs. 5.73 ± 4.72, p = 0.03). ZnT9 protein expression in the stratum spinosum was significantly lower in postmenopausal women (p = 0.012). Zinc transporters were expressed differentially in the vaginal tissues. ZnT9 expression was significantly lower in postmenopausal women compared with premenopausal women.

Abstract
PURPOSE Interstitial brachytherapy is indicated as part of a conservative strategy for children with bladder and/or prostate rhabdomyosarcoma (RMS), providing high local control probability with acceptable functional results. Vaginal and/or rectal complications were however reported, due to the close proximity to the implanted volume. We investigated the dosimetric impact of a vaginal spacer in terms of rectal and vaginal doses. METHODS AND PATIENTS Medical records of 12 consecutive female patients with bladder neck RMS, median age 32 months (range: 1.3-6 years), were reviewed. Five patients were treated prior to 2017 without a vaginal spacer and seven patients treated after 2017 had their brachytherapy delivered with a vaginal spacer placed at time of implant. RESULTS Minimal doses delivered to the most exposed 2cm3, 1cm3, and 0.5cm3 of the rectum were all statistically significantly lower among patients treated with a vaginal spacer, as compared to those treated without a spacer. Median rectal D2cm3 was 22GyEQD2 versus 38GyEQD2 (P=0.02), D1cm3 was 29GyEQD2 versus 51GyEQD2 (P=0.013), and D0.5cm3 was 32GyEQD2 versus 61GyEQD2 (P=0.017), with and without the vaginal spacer, respectively. The posterior vaginal wall D0.5cm3 dose was also significantly decreased, with median D0.5cm3 of 92GyEQD2 versus 54GyEQD2 (P<0.0001), with and without the spacer, respectively. Acute tolerance was excellent in all patients, with no need for replanning and no acute complication. CONCLUSIONS The use of vaginal spacers in brachytherapy of female pediatric patients with bladder neck RMS resulted in significantly decreased doses to the rectum and the posterior vaginal wall. Though the clinical impact of such dose reduction remains undemonstrated, routine utilization of a vaginal spacer could be a method to decrease long-term morbidity in these patients.

Abstract
Objective One of the main difficulties of vaginoscopy is continuous leakage of distension medium from the introitus hindering proper visualization. This study evaluates the effectiveness and success of performing diagnostic or operative vaginoscopic surgery via a tight self-retaining external vulvar sheet (Darwish sheet) expressed as tight vaginoscopy (TV) compared with conventional vaginoscopy (CV). Patients and Methods Females referred for vaginoscopy were initially examined by diagnostic CV followed by TV, and whenever indicated, operative TV via Darwish sheet was performed. Results Diagnostic TV was more feasible with excellent visualization if compared with CV. The mean infused distension fluid volume was 325 ml versus 485 ml, and the mean leaked fluid volume was 37 ml versus 94 ml in diagnostic TV versus CV, respectively. Operative TV via Darwish sheet was done in 21 cases (56.7%) that required surgery with 100% success rate without any reported complications. Conclusions Accomplishing vulvar tightness using a cheap self-retaining external vulvar sheet (Darwish sheet) during vaginoscopy (TV) is associated with a clearer visualization of vagina or cervix, a lesser amount of irrigating fluid and lesser leakage as compared with CV.
